Alternate job titles: Certified Vocational Rehab Counselor | CRC- Certified Rehabilitation Counselor

Provides vocational rehabilitation services to disabled individuals in order to facilitate their employment and/or reemployment. Evaluates patients' interests, qualifications, and limitations to develop appropriate employment objectives for them. Requires a bachelor's/master's degree.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Alternate job titles: Licensed Practical Nurse |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N)

The Licensed Vocational Nurse (LVN) provides basic medical care, including changing bandages, administering medication, and collecting specimens. Administers nursing care under the supervision of a registered nurse or other medical supervisor. Being a Licensed Vocational Nurse (LVN) monitors and reports changes in patient's condition to supervisor. Ensures the health, comfort and safety of patients by assisting with bathing, feeding, and dressing. In addition, Licensed Vocational Nurse (LVN) requires a high school diploma. Alternate job titles: Emotional Health Counselor | Mental Health Counselor

Provides medical or personal guidance and direction to individuals. Identifies objectives and helps individuals develop strategies and solutions to achieve their goals. Monitors progress, documents activities, and maintains files. May refer subjects to specialists or recommend additional services for further treatment. May require a bachelor's degree. May require State License to Practice. Typically reports to a supervisor. Years of experience may be unspecified.
